Thomas Reske. A Gold-plated and Enamel Openface Keywound Verge Watch
Signed Thomas Reske, Early 19th Century
Mechanical gilt-finished full-plate verge movement, chain fusée, pierced balance cock, silvered regulator dial, Egyptian pilasters, white enamel dial, Arabic numerals, circular case, polychrome enamel portrait of a woman in a kitchen, outer black and white enamel border with gilt beaded border, engraved rim and bezel, hinged back, movement signed
47.5mm diam.

Lot Essay

Jürgen Abeler's Meister der Uhrmacherkunst lists Thomas Reske (Reski) in Landsberg, as a member of a watchmaker family active from around 1790 until 1882.
